以下哪种方法是提取filename.jpg
的好方法:
url = 'http://www.example.com/foo/bar/filename.jpg?2384973948743'
我使用的是Ruby 1.9.3.
以下哪种方法是提取filename.jpg
的好方法:
url = 'http://www.example.com/foo/bar/filename.jpg?2384973948743'
我使用的是Ruby 1.9.3.
require 'uri'
url = 'http://www.example.com/foo/bar/filename.jpg?2384973948743'
uri = URI.parse(url)
puts File.basename(uri.path)
#=> filename.jpg